X-linked Hyper-IgM Syndrome is a condition where the immune system fails to produce essential antibodies like IgG, IgA, and IgE, leading to an overabundance of IgM antibodies. This occurs due to a mutation in the , which provides instructions for making the CD40 ligand protein. This protein is critical for communication between T-cells and B-cells; without it, B-cells cannot "switch" from producing IgM to other necessary antibody types.
